Overview

Porpoise Bay Villas consists of upscale multi-level townhouses and units located along Harbour Drive, featuring waterfront access on the Indian River Lagoon complete with private docks and garage parking.

Can you get a mortgage on a condo here?

Condo mortgage eligibility depends on the project's "warrantability" (Fannie Mae / Freddie Mac criteria: owner-occupancy, reserves, litigation, insurance). Aedificio surfaces the public inputs; your lender makes the warrantability determination.
